My JD322 going down hill runs away more than I thought normal. In my garage I shut it off and tried to push it and I could without much effort. I checked the freewheel valves and they were clean and not worn looking. I replaced all the O rings on them.
I bought the unit used in the Spring. I changed the hydro fluid and filter. I think it had still been using type F fluid. I switched to what Deere recommended.
I'm not sure if the tractor was ever towed without the freewheel lever engaged and what damage that could do? I was wondering if there is something else I might check to correct this or do I have a worn hydro unit? It operates ok in all other respects.
